What color is AD97A4?

The RGB color code for color number #AD97A4 is RGB(173, 151, 164). In the RGB color model, #AD97A4 has a red value of 173, a green value of 151, and a blue value of 164.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 12.7% magenta, 5.2% yellow, and 32.2%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 324.5° (degrees), 11.8 % saturation, and 63.5 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#AD97A4 has a hue of 324.5° (degrees), 12.7 % saturation and 67.8 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of AD97A4?

Color code AD97A4 has an LRV of nearly 34. By LRV value, it is a medium color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
